Arlene Foster is to step down as DUP leader and Northern Ireland First Minister, she announced this afternoon.  

Bringing an end to around 24 hours of fevered speculation about her future, Mrs Foster said in a statement that she would step down as DUP leader on May 28 before departing as first minister a month later.  

She said: "It is important to give space over the next few weeks for the party officers to make arrangements for the election of a new leader. When elected, I will work with the new leader on transition arrangements."

Her statement included a commitment to "depart the political stage", suggesting that Mrs Foster will leave politics altogether.
